Obtain a Driving Licence in Ireland
To begin your journey towards obtaining a driving licence in Ireland, you'll need to register with the Road Safety Authority (RSA). First, you should gather the required documents, which include proof of identity, residency, and possibly your theory test outcomes. Once you have all documentation in order, you can submit your application online or by mail.
You'll then need to book your driving assessment. Before your test date, make sure to rehearse your driving skills completely. On the day of your test, remember to show up on time with your permit form, and a valid form of photo identification.

Understanding Your Irish Driving Licence Number
Your Irish driving licence number is a individual identifier that helps authorities in verify your vehicle operator status. It's organised in a way which shows important details about your licence and licensing history. The number itself is usually composed of characters and numbers. While the exact structure can vary slightly, it generally includes details such as your registration date, permit type, and a special identifier for you.
- Comprehending the different parts of your driving licence number can be useful if you ever need provide it to authorities. It also gives you a clearer knowledge into your own driving record.
